Procedural sound design is a fascinating area of digital audio creation that involves generating sounds algorithmically rather than relying solely on recorded samples. One innovative approach in this field is the use of fractal algorithms, which leverage mathematical patterns to produce complex and evolving sounds. This article explores how fractal algorithms are transforming procedural sound design and what potential they hold for musicians and sound designers.

Understanding Fractal Algorithms

Fractal algorithms are based on the concept of fractals—geometric shapes that exhibit self-similarity at different scales. These patterns are found throughout nature, from coastlines to snowflakes. In digital audio, fractal algorithms generate complex waveforms by iterating simple mathematical formulas, creating intricate sounds that can evolve over time without repeating exactly.

Applications in Sound Design

Using fractal algorithms in sound design allows artists to create textures and soundscapes that are both organic and unpredictable. These sounds are ideal for ambient music, film scores, and virtual environments where evolving auditory landscapes enhance immersion. Fractal-based synthesis can produce anything from shimmering textures to chaotic noise, depending on the parameters set by the user.

Advantages of Fractal Algorithms

  • Complexity: Generate rich and detailed sounds with minimal input.
  • Variability: Create endlessly evolving soundscapes that never repeat exactly.
  • Efficiency: Produce sounds computationally with less data than sample-based methods.

Challenges and Future Directions

Despite their advantages, fractal algorithms can be computationally intensive and sometimes difficult to control precisely. Researchers are working on developing more intuitive interfaces and hybrid approaches that combine fractal synthesis with traditional methods. As computational power increases, the potential for more sophisticated and accessible fractal sound design tools continues to grow.

Conclusion

Fractal algorithms offer a powerful and versatile tool for procedural sound design, enabling the creation of complex, dynamic, and organic sounds. As technology advances, their integration into digital audio workstations and synthesis software promises exciting new possibilities for sound artists and composers seeking innovative auditory experiences.